Warnings Or Dangers: Snowy Icy Slippery Pavements & Roads

  • Tromsø might get the first snowfall some time in the early autumn - usually in September - and the last snow often melts during May. In the end of april 1997 there was still a record-breaking 240 cm of snow on the ground...!

    With the amount of snow this town gets, you would imagine the authorities knew how to deal with snowy, slippery roads and pavements - but snow-clearing the roads doesn't seem to be high on their priority list - and neither does clearing, gritting or salting the pavements...!

    Being a pedestrian in Tromsø during winter frequently means having the choice of wading through unbelievable amounts of snow because the pavements haven't been cleared, or walking in the road and risk being hit by a car. Drivers in Norway are usually very considerate - but not so in Tromsø! The drivers in Tromsø all seem to enjoy scaring the crap out of any pedestrians they might encounter - they never ever give a person walking along the icy, slippery road any space, and they seem to think zebra crossings are only meant as decorations.     Warnings Or Dangers: Watch out for falling ice

  • Tromsø gets, as mentioned before, a quite impressive amount of snow practically every winter (between September and April, that is) - and the sight of people shoveling the white stuff off of roofs is not uncommon. (Wet snow is very heavy - and excessive amounts of snow might cause the roof to cave in...) If you look up, you'll notice huge icicles hanging off the edges of many roofs - and eventually all this ice and snow has to fall down... Don't linger underneath large icicles, or wet snow that looks like it's about to slide off a roof...;o)

    On every other house in Tromsø there are signs reading :"Fare for takras". Translated into English this would be something like: "Don't hang around here, or you're in danger of getting knocked unconscious and being rushed to hospital after having been hit with huge chunks of ice or massive amounts of snow when it suddenly decides to fall off my roof"...;o) (And if you're really unlucky you might have a snow shoveling guy crashing down on you as well...:op)
